Method and apparatus for transmitting and receiving image data for virtual-reality streaming service
US-2018091577-A1 · Mar 29, 2018 · US
US2019199921A1 · US · A1
| Field | Value |
|---|---|
| Publication number | US-2019199921-A1 |
| Application number | US-201716328186-A |
| Country | US |
| Kind code | A1 |
| Filing date | Jul 10, 2017 |
| Priority date | Aug 29, 2016 |
| Publication date | Jun 27, 2019 |
| Grant date | — |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A method by which a 360-degree video transmission device transmits 360-degree video, according to the present invention, comprises the steps of: acquiring 360-degree video data captured by at least one camera; acquiring a projected picture by processing the 360-degree video data; acquiring a packed picture by applying a region-wise packing process to the projected picture; generating metadata for the 360-degree video data; encoding the packed picture; and performing processing for the storage or transmission of the encoded picture and the metadata, wherein the metadata includes 3D mapping information on a region of the packed picture, and the 3D mapping information indicates a yaw value and a pitch value of spherical coordinates of a spherical surface corresponding to a central point of the region.
Opening claim text (preview).
What is claimed is: 1 . A 360-degree video data processing method performed by a 360 video transmission apparatus, comprising: acquiring 360 video data captured by at least one camera; acquiring a projected picture by processing the 360 video data; acquiring a packed picture by applying region-wise packing to the projected picture; generating metadata for the 360 video data; encoding the packed picture; and performing processing for storage or transmission on the encoded picture and the metadata, wherein the metadata includes 3D mapping information on a region of the packed picture, and the 3D mapping information indicates a yaw value and a pitch value of spherical coordinates of a spherical surface corresponding to a center point of the region. 2 . The 360-degree video data processing method according to claim 1 , wherein the 3D mapping information further indicates a yaw range and a pitch range of a region on the spherical surface corresponding to the region. 3 . The 360-degree video data processing method according to claim 1 , wherein the 3D mapping information further indicates a maximum yaw value, a minimum yaw value, a maximum pitch value and a minimum pitch value of the region on the spherical surface corresponding to the region. 4 . The 360-degree video data processing method according to claim 2 , wherein the metadata includes a 3D mapping information flag indicating presence or absence of the 3D mapping information, and the metadata includes the 3D mapping information when the 3D mapping information flag indicates presence of the 3D mapping information. 5 . The 360-degree video data processing method according to claim 1 , wherein the metadata includes a packing application flag indicating whether the region-wise packing is applied, and the metadata includes information about an x-coordinate value and a y-coordinate value of the top-left pixel of the region on the projected picture when the packing application flag indicates that the region-wise packing is applied to the region. 6 . The 360-degree video data processing method according to claim 5 , wherein the metadata further includes information about the width and the height of the region on the projected picture. 7 . The 360-degree video data processing method according to claim 1 , wherein the 360 video data is mapped to one or more faces according to a projection format, and the metadata includes at least one of information indicating a type of a face corresponding to the region, information indicating the number of faces and information representing an arrangement type of the faces on the packed picture. 8 . The 360-degree video data processing method according to claim 7 , wherein the information indicating the type of the face indicates a rectangle when the projection format for the projected picture indicates cubic projection. 9 . The 360-degree video data processing method according to claim 7 , wherein the information indicating the type of the face indicates a triangle when the projection format for the projected picture indicates octahedral projection. 10 . The 360-degree video data processing method according to claim 1 , wherein the metadata includes region information on the region, and the region information indicates an x-coordinate value and a y-coordinate value of the top-left pixel of the region on the packed picture associated with a face according to a projection format. 11 . The 360 video-degree data processing method according to claim 10 , wherein the region information further indicates the width and the height of the region on the packed picture. 12 . The 360-degree video data processing method according to claim 11 , wherein the region information includes a rotation flag indicating whether the region is rotated, and the region information further indicates a rotation reference axis and a rotated angle when the rotation flag is 1. 13 . The 360-degree video data processing method according to claim 12 , wherein the metadata includes a region information flag indicating presence or absence of the region information, and the metadata includes the region information when the region information flag indicates presence of the region information. 14 . A 360-degree video data processing method performed by a 360 video reception apparatus, comprising: receiving a signal including information on a packed picture with respect to 360-degree video data and metadata with respect to the 360-degree video data; acquiring the information on the packed picture and the metadata by processing the signal; decoding the packed picture on the basis of the information on the packed picture; and rendering the decoded picture on a 3D space by processing the decoded picture on the basis of the metadata, wherein the metadata includes 3D mapping information on a region of the packed picture, and the 3D mapping information indicates a yaw value and a pitch value of spherical coordinates of a spherical surface corresponding to a center point of the region. 15 . The 360-degree video data processing method according to claim 14 , wherein the 3D mapping information further indicates a yaw range and a pitch range of a region on the spherical surface corresponding to the region. 16 . The 360-degree video data processing method according to claim 14 , wherein the 3D mapping information further indicates a maximum yaw value, a minimum yaw value, a maximum pitch value and a minimum pitch value of the region on the spherical surface corresponding to the region. 17 . The 360-degree video data processing method according to claim 15 , wherein the metadata includes a 3D mapping information flag indicating presence or absence of the 3D mapping information, and the metadata includes the 3D mapping information when the 3D mapping information flag indicates presence of the 3D mapping information. 18 . The 360-degree video data processing method according to claim 14 , wherein the metadata includes a packing application flag indicating whether the region-wise packing is applied, and the metadata includes information about an x-coordinate value and a y-coordinate value of the top-left pixel of the region on the projected picture when the packing application flag indicates that the region-wise packing is applied to the region. 19 . The 360-degree video data processing method according to claim 18 , wherein the metadata further includes information about the width and the height of the region on the projected picture. 20 . A 360 video transmission apparatus comprising: a data input unit for acquiring 360 video data captured by at least one camera; a projection processor for acquiring a projected picture by processing the 360 video data; a region-wise packing processor for acquiring a packed picture by applying region-wise packing to the projected picture; a metadata processor for generating metadata for the 360 video data; a data encoder for encoding the packed picture; and a transmission processor for performing processing for storage or transmission on the encoded picture and the metadata, wherein the metadata includes 3D mapping information on a region of the packed picture, and the 3D mapping information indicates a yaw value and a pitch value of spherical coordinates of a spherical surface corresponding to a center point of the region.
for achieving an enlarged field of view, e.g. panoramic image capture · CPC title
Embedding additional information in the video signal during the compression process (H04N19/517, H04N19/68, H04N19/70 take precedence) · CPC title
the unit being an image region, e.g. an object · CPC title
Electricity · mapped topic
the region being a picture, frame or field ·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.